d3dx9_40.dll庫使用大量的遊戲和程序。如果系統中缺少此組件,則分別正確顯示3D圖形顯示,如果在嘗試啟動應用程序時,用戶將收到錯誤消息。根據系統和許多其他因素,它可能有所不同,但本質總是一個 - 文件d3dx9_40.dll不在系統中。本文將提供解決此問題的選項。
方法1:下載d3dx9_40.dll
如果您希望盡可能應對已出現的情況,您可以在系統中獨立地安裝D3DX9_40.dll。它做得非常簡單:您需要下載庫並將其移動到系統文件夾。
按著這些次序:
- 打開庫文件文件夾。按PCM並選擇“複製”,將其放在剪貼板上。
- 轉到系統目錄。如果Windows 32位,這是一個文件夾C:\ Windows \ System32,如果Windows 64位 - 它也是,但另外,將文件和C:\ Windows \ Syswow64放在C:\ Windows \ Syswow64中。
- 通過在空白處上按下PCM並選擇“插入”來插入庫文件。
一旦執行此操作,錯誤應該消失。如果這沒有發生,很可能,系統沒有自動註冊DLL文件,您需要自己執行此操作。始終如一地打開“開始”>“命令行”>“代表管理員運行”。
寫入regsvr32 d3dx9_40.dll命令並確認輸入密鑰的操作,64位操作系統的所有者需要和第二個命令:regsvr32“c:\ windows \ syswow64 \ d3dx9_40.dll”。
我們的網站有一篇文章,其中描述了其他DLL註冊方法。
閱讀更多:在Windows中註冊DLL文件
方法2:安裝DirectX
動態D3DX9_40.dll庫是DirectX包的一部分,結果,您可以安裝所呈現的包,從而將所需的庫放入系統中。但最初需要下載。立即,我們注意到使用Windows 10時,應使用單獨的指令。這是必要的,因為目錄是系統組件,而不是在OS的過去版本中。
閱讀更多:重新安裝並在Windows 10中添加缺少的DirectX組件
要下載並安裝DirectX更多舊的Windows所有者,您需要執行以下操作:
- 轉到本產品,選擇系統語言後,單擊“下載”。
- 在出現的窗口中,從所提出的附加軟件中刪除複選框,以便與DirectX一起啟動。之後,點擊“拒絕並繼續”。
包裝安裝程序將在計算機上,執行以下操作:
- 代表管理員,運行安裝程序。
- 通過將交換機設置為適當的位置,然後單擊“下一步”來獲取許可條件。
- 取消選中“安裝Bing Panel”的框,如果您不希望安裝面板,請單擊“下一步”。否則,留下勾選。
- 期待初始化。
- 等待下載和安裝組件。
- 單擊“完成”以完成安裝。
現在文件d3dx9_40.dll在系統中,這意味著應用程序取決於它將正常工作。
方法3:安裝最新的系統更新
此建議與Windows 10副本的所有者最相關,因為如我們已指定的那樣,此庫集內置於系統中。因此,庫將添加並更新使用到Microsoft計算機的其他更新。儘管如此,如果尚未完成,則設置最新的更新,對用戶不再由Windows 7提供的用戶來說也很重要。在任何情況下,這種操作旨在消除可能的衝突和故障,因為操作系統並不總是正確運行例如,它無法添加DLL並使其成為程序“突出”。難以安裝更新的困難,我們建議您在下面的鏈接上與我們的材料聯繫。只需單擊所需的操作系統版本即可轉到專用於此或該主題的文章。閱讀更多:
在Windows 10 / Windows 7上安裝更新
Windows 10 / Windows升級7故障排除7
方法4:檢查Windows文件以進行完整性
通常,系統組件不會影響各種DLL的操作,但有時它仍然發生。由於各種錯誤和不同程度的複雜性的衝突,以及硬盤的問題(例如,由於破損的扇區,其中大多數係統文件都在其中),Windows可以開始工作不穩定,用戶將面臨丟失或損壞的d3dx9_40.dll。修復它可以推出在控制台模式下工作的嵌入式應用程序。來自用戶,您只需編寫命令並等待掃描結果。完成後,將清楚文件是否有損壞,以及他們的恢復是否有助於恢復DLL的效率。
閱讀更多:在Windows中使用和恢復系統文件的完整性
不要忘記,如果有特定庫有問題,那麼病毒就可以在計算機上開始。通常,惡意軟件會阻止系統的一些重要文件的工作,它們很可能是d3dx9_40.dll。
閱讀更多:戰鬥計算機病毒